Dynamic process optimization through adjoint formulations and constraint aggregation

被引:31
作者
Bloss, KF
Biegler, LT [1 ]
Schiesser, WE
机构
[1] Carnegie Mellon Univ, Dept Chem Engn, Pittsburgh, PA 15213 USA
[2] Air Prod & Chem Inc, Allentown, PA 18105 USA
[3] Lehigh Univ, Dept Chem Engn, Bethlehem, PA 18015 USA
关键词
D O I
10.1021/ie9804733
中图分类号
TQ [化学工业];
学科分类号
0817 ;
摘要
A dynamic optimization strategy is developed that makes use of existing differential-algebraic equation solvers and nonlinear programming strategies. In contrast to current dynamic optimization approaches, this approach applies an adjoint strategy for the calculation of objective function and constraint gradients. Furthermore, we consider two aggregation approaches, the Kreisselmeier-Steinhauser function and the smoothed penalty function, for state variable constraints. The advantage of this aggregation is to reduce the burden in the calculation of the adjoint system. The resulting implementation has a significant advantage over current strategies that rely on the solution of sensitivity equations, especially for large dynamic optimization problems. Performance of this approach is demonstrated on several dynamic optimization problems in process engineering.
引用
收藏
页码:421 / 432
页数:12
相关论文
共 27 条
[1]  
[Anonymous], IND ENG CHEM RES
[2]   MODELING OF COMBINED DISCRETE-CONTINUOUS PROCESSES [J].
BARTON, PI ;
PANTELIDES, CC .
AICHE JOURNAL, 1994, 40 (06) :966-979
[3]   Dynamic optimization in a discontinuous world [J].
Barton, PI ;
Allgor, RJ ;
Feehery, WF ;
Galan, S .
INDUSTRIAL & ENGINEERING CHEMISTRY RESEARCH, 1998, 37 (03) :966-981
[4]   IMPROVED INFEASIBLE PATH OPTIMIZATION FOR SEQUENTIAL MODULAR SIMULATORS .2. THE OPTIMIZATION ALGORITHM [J].
BIEGLER, LT ;
CUTHRELL, JE .
COMPUTERS & CHEMICAL ENGINEERING, 1985, 9 (03) :257-267
[5]  
BIEGLER LT, 1990, FDN COMPUTER AIDED P, V3, P155
[6]  
Bryson A. E., 1969, Applied Optimal Control: Optimization, Estimation, and Control
[7]  
CARACOTSIOS M, 1985, COMPUT CHEM ENG, V9, P369
[8]   Large-scale DAE optimization using a simultaneous NLP formulation [J].
Cervantes, A ;
Biegler, LT .
AICHE JOURNAL, 1998, 44 (05) :1038-1050
[9]  
Chen C. H., 1996, COMPUTATIONAL OPTIMI, V5, P97
[10]   Efficient sensitivity analysis of large-scale differential-algebraic systems [J].
Feehery, WF ;
Tolsma, JE ;
Barton, PI .
APPLIED NUMERICAL MATHEMATICS, 1997, 25 (01) :41-54